我正在尝试创建一个系统来从选项卡控件中添加和删除选项卡。选项卡是通过选择最后一个选项卡来添加的(添加在另一个方法中,但包含一个"+“作为标题)。新创建的标签头的标题是一个由文本块和按钮组成的网格。单击按钮时,它将运行Close_Click。代码可以很好地删除选项卡,尽管如何获得单击其关闭按钮的选项卡的标记?e) if (TabContr
我有一个带有"Close all to the right“按钮的选项卡控件(WinForm),它工作得很好。现在我正忙着“全部向左关闭”。我取了几行“靠近右边”,并相应地修改了它,但由于某种未知和无法解释的原因,它不能正常工作。在selectedtab中,它关闭所有选项卡,但是当我用MessageBox替换删除选项卡的代码行时,我会得到正确的输出。下面是我的代码。tabpagenumber = (tabContro
我想添加一个关闭按钮到TabPages的一个TabControl。我尝试了这段代码,它在从左到右的TabControl中运行得很好:private Point _imgHitArea= new Point(13, 2);
this.tabControl2.DrawMode = System.Windows.Forms.TabDrawMode.Owner
我正在尝试使选项卡控件有一个"x“(关闭按钮)和"+”(新选项卡按钮)。我找到了一个添加的解决方案,选项卡现在如下所示:但是我想添加一个+,那个黑色的圆圈现在在哪里。我不知道是怎么做的,我试着在最后一个选项卡的Paint事件上绘制,如下所示:p.Paint += new PaintEventHandler我猜这与我传递给DrawString()调用<em